She's lived by the rules her whole life. Now she's rewriting them—one brave step at a time. Elvira Carr is twenty-seven, neurodivergent, and unaccustomed to the unpredictable world outside her front door. She prefers tea at four o'clock, polite honesty, and a precise schedule. Most of all, she likes rules—rules help her make sense of a life that can feel overwhelmingly uncertain. But when her overbearing mother suffers a stroke and is placed in care, Elvira is left to manage on her own. Alone. Untested. Unready. Or is she? To stay safe—and maybe uncover long-buried truths about her family—Elvira devises seven rules for interacting with people. But as her world begins to widen, she learns that some rules are meant to be questioned... and others broken entirely. The Seven Rules of Elvira Carr is a feel-good contemporary novel filled with heart, humor, and quiet courage. Readers who loved Eleanor Oliphant Is Completely Fine and The Rosie Project will find an unforgettable companion in Elvira—whose journey proves it's never too late to grow, connect, and take charge of your own life. Praise for The Seven Rules of Elvira Carr : "Debut novelist Maynard puts her background as a teacher of adults with learning difficulties to good effect in crafting this heartwarming coming-of-age story. Perfect for book clubs..." — Library Journal "…Ellie's authentic voice offers a fresh perspective on being different. " — Booklist
